centos sudo用户管理
时间: 2024-04-07 17:26:04 浏览: 20
在CentOS系统中,sudo是一种权限管理工具,它允许普通用户以超级用户(root)的身份执行特定的命令或者操作。通过sudo,系统管理员可以授予普通用户一定的权限,而无需将其直接提升为超级用户。
要进行sudo用户管理,可以按照以下步骤进行操作:
1. 创建sudo用户:首先,创建一个普通用户账号。可以使用以下命令创建一个新用户:
```
sudo adduser username
```
其中,`username`是你要创建的用户名。
2. 将用户添加到sudo组:默认情况下,CentOS系统中已经存在一个名为sudo的组,该组具有sudo权限。将用户添加到sudo组中,可以使用以下命令:
```
sudo usermod -aG sudo username
```
这将把用户添加到sudo组中。
3. 配置sudo权限:默认情况下,sudo用户可以执行任何命令。如果你想限制sudo用户只能执行特定的命令,可以编辑sudoers文件。使用以下命令打开sudoers文件:
```
sudo visudo
```
在文件中,你可以为每个用户或者用户组指定特定的权限。
4. 使用sudo命令:现在,sudo用户已经创建并配置好了。该用户可以使用sudo命令来执行需要超级用户权限的操作。例如,要以sudo身份执行命令,可以使用以下格式:
```
sudo command
```
其中,`command`是你要执行的命令。
相关问题
centos配置sudo
要在CentOS上配置sudo,可以按照以下步骤进行:
1.以root用户登录到系统。
2.通过以下命令安装sudo:
```
yum install sudo
```
3.使用以下命令将需要使用sudo权限的用户添加到sudo组中:
```
usermod -aG sudo username
```
其中,username是要添加到sudo组中的用户名。
4.现在,您已经配置了sudo。要测试sudo是否正常工作,请使用以下命令切换到添加到sudo组中的用户:
```
su - username
```
现在,您已切换到添加到sudo组中的用户。要测试sudo,请使用以下命令执行任何需要sudo权限的命令:
```
sudo command
```
其中,command是您要执行的命令。
如果您能够正常运行sudo命令,并且能够执行需要sudo权限的命令,则已成功配置sudo。
centos安装sudo
在 CentOS 上安装 sudo 可以通过以下步骤完成:
1. 打开终端窗口,并以 root 用户身份登录。
2. 执行以下命令以安装 sudo:
```
yum install sudo
```
3. 安装完成后,您需要添加要使用 sudo 命令的用户到 sudo 组中。例如,如果要将用户 "user" 添加到 sudo 组中,请执行以下命令:
```
usermod -aG sudo user
```
4. 现在,您可以使用 sudo 命令来以其他用户身份运行命令。例如,要以 root 用户身份运行命令,您可以执行以下命令:
```
sudo command
```
注意:如果您使用的是 CentOS 8,则需要使用以下命令来安装 sudo:
```
dnf install sudo
```